When the naked, battered body of a young prostitute is found on a narrow boat on the Castlemere Canal, Detective Superintendent Shapiro has all the usual questions. Who is she, how did she get there, who killed her? Their inquiries take Shapiro, Sergeant Donovan and Inspector Liz Graham to the Barbica Hotel. The girl was there, and with a sales conference going on there's no shortage of men she could have gone to meet. But soon Shapiro and his team have more to contend with: a paid assassin is at large -- and he's gunning for the conference organizer.
